Conductive Definition Chemistry. A conductive substance allows heat or electricity to travel through it: Electrical conductivity is denoted by the symbol σ and has si units of siemens per meter (s/m). Sometimes the greek letter γ represents conductivity. Conductivity, term applied to a variety of physical phenomena. Conductivity is a fundamental physical property that describes a material's ability to allow the flow of electric charge or the movement of ions. In electrical engineering, the greek letter κ is used. The measurement of solution conductivity is a useful technique for determining the concentrations and mobilities of ions in solution. Conductivity is an intrinsic property of a material. Used to refer to a…. Conductivity is represented by σ and is measured in siemens (1/ωm).
